What is an SGX? It’s a male homo-sapien between the ages of twenty and thirty annuals located near Baltimore, MD with an affinity for and skill in writing/producing some of the most mind-catching auditory patterns (“music”) you’ll ever come across.
SGX employs the synthetic, the acoustic, the modern, the retro, the ambient, the upbeat, the heavy, the light, and the imagination aesthetic to tell listeners a story and illustrate worlds.
Killer beats and biting synth riffs might rock your face as well if you are game.
In addition to solid tunage, SGX designs graphics, audio, music, and animation for indie videogame developer BigBot Systems, and runs the Protagonist Records blog and electronic music store.
SGX tracks have been spotted in the wild in media such as Pump It Up Pro 2, APB (PC Game), o2Jam, FlashFlashRevolution, Stepmania, Area5′s CO-OP Show on Revision3, and more.
